zoneminder/CHANGELOG.md

86 KiB
Raw Blame History

Change Log

Unreleased

Full Changelog

Closed issues:

  • Zoneminder Signal Loss event #964
  • Default scale other than actual skews image #963
  • Monitor configured with ffmpeg shows last part of URL instead of hostname in overview #950
  • please update bundled CakePHP #945
  • Montage shows only feed from the first camera #940
  • zmtrigger: minor message format correction #939
  • error starting zoneminder after latest upgrade #935
  • Error "Attempt to directly assign buffer from an undersized buffer of size" #932
  • External access to snapshots of cameras #929
  • virtualbox - zoneminder shows only six cams #927
  • zm_update-1.28.99.sql not executable #924
  • m #922
  • loop recording #914
  • Implement Passive Source Type for Cams that Support Event Uploading #912
  • incorrect encoding of Russian language #907
  • Can't compile Zoneminder v1.28.1 #904
  • Add isRunning field to States #898
  • updated 9831W control script #893
  • 404 error on Ubuntu 14.04 install #889
  • Video Smear - Vertical Striping #888
  • Zoneminder mobile theme broken. #887
  • cgi-bin -> symlink on zms not work for me Gentoo/SystemD #878
  • Replay Event Stuck #869
  • cant add or edit monitor #868
  • Odd window size differences when viewing frame alarm image between Chrome & FF #865
  • On ubuntu 14.04 zoneminder 1.28.1 alarm never terminate!! #852
  • X-10 configuration not working ZM V1.28.1 #848
  • Global symbol requires explicit package name... #846
  • Adapt to changes in Ubuntu 15.04 #840
  • After initial setup, unable to start again #839
  • FFMPEG path finding error formerly: Are you switching to a totally CMake based build? #835
  • Purchase a Raspberry Pi 2 + PiCam for ZoneMinder development [$114] #832
  • Can't Login Web getting a Loop #831
  • Missing function drop down values db issue? #828
  • curl using HEAD instead of GET for http requests results in 404 on some servers #827
  • Empty string if missing index in lang files #819
  • fix for RTSP streaming over UDP #811
  • bundled CakePHP overhead #810
  • PHP session locks serialize access to all scripts causing UI hangs #806
  • How do I add authentication to ZM APIs? #797
  • Add man page for zmsystemctl.pl #788
  • man pages please; improve --help option #787
  • ZM_CONTENTDIR issues #786
  • please update bundled jQuery #785
  • please update bundled Mootools #784
  • duplicated files in cgi-bin #777
  • FTBFS on kFreeBSD #771
  • CMake: incorrect installation of Perl modules [patch] #769
  • Issue when viewing events when users are restricted to limited cameras #766
  • zmupdate.pl: ignores ZM_SERVER_HOST in zm.conf #765
  • Remote Zoneminder installations #764
  • source code mess #760
  • bttv crashing zoneminder rpm #755
  • Make Uninstall no longer removes Perl modules #753
  • Playback video problem in v1.26.5 #752
  • Integrate Make Movie Branch #747
  • FI8620 ERR Error while decoding frame #741
  • Critical
  • Disabling cambozola in options doesn't actually disable? #735
  • FI9821W v2 shows blue screen #734
  • Configure script checking for netpbm #731
  • Missing dependency for killall in rpm package #727
  • Build with ZM_TARGET_DISTRO=el7 fails to start under systemd #724
  • Issue with event page for users with restricted monitors #717
  • Unrecognised content type 'video/x-ms-asf' #716
  • Flat skin stopped working #715
  • Zone edit dots are gone #712
  • zm_rtsp Use of avformat_free_context not version checked #710
  • Unable to generate video, check /usr/share/zoneminder/events/1/15/02/15/20/10/00/ffmpeg.log for details #705
  • Axis M5014 PTZ Control #703
  • 2nd network port breaks 'Probe' in 1.28 on Ubuntu 14.04LTS? #698
  • ZM's Develop actually #697
  • Release 1.28.1 #693
  • Image disappears flickers in monitor and event playback #689
  • Multiple issues.. #688
  • short PHP open tags paragraph on zoneminder.com Troubleshooting page #684
  • The monitorprobe.php code does not work in FreeBSD #683
  • ZoneMinder problem #680
  • CMAKE ZM_PERL_SUBPREFIX Slash Issue #677
  • Centos 6.5 crashes #619
  • ZMS crashes after "Attempt to directly assign buffer from an undersized buffer of size" error #586
  • hi all, i'm under Linux Gentoo with systemd - ZM v1.27.99.0 #511
  • Event export with ZM_USE_DEEP_STORAGE option set #506
  • Streaming not working on Chrome when authentication is ON #328
  • Can add a simple send mail function #311

Merged pull requests:

v1.28.1 (2015-02-05)

Full Changelog

Implemented enhancements:

  • Implement unit testing #266
  • Replace PHP short tags #11

Fixed bugs:

  • Streaming an Event as MPEG fails. #686
  • Zoneminder Web UI No Longer Refreshes After Change #534
  • Monster log messages #491
  • zmu fails silently when it cannot read zm.conf #339
  • Errors on Monitors page during first view #175
  • Logs screen overflows when too much text in message column #138
  • When filtering in the Events view, filter options are lost between pages #25

Closed issues:

  • Gentoo Systemd ZM V1.28.0- New old bug with PATH_SOCK and PATH_SWAP #681
  • PDO_MYSQL the only PHP driver needed? #679
  • Unable to probe local cameras, status is '127' #673
  • zmc won't start automatically + Can't open memory map file #669
  • Fake camera support #659
  • Horrible error message when pressing probe #658
  • socket_sendto( /var/run/zm/zms-256303s.sock ) failed: No such file or directory #656
  • update feature should be removed or easily disabled #655
  • zmfilter.pl crashes when processing background filter with no terms #652
  • Use of undefined constants ZM_SKIN_DEFAULT and ZM_CSS_DEFAULT in index.php #650
  • Improper track URL handling in zm_rtsp.cpp #644
  • Cannot install on jessie when running systemd #642
  • Version detection #626
  • some trash in debian package #625
  • signed integers awesome #624
  • cmake does not honor SYSCONFDIR #623
  • PTZ Control Icons have disappeared #622
  • RTSP Improvements #612
  • CCTV Camera to IP converter #603
  • mjpg streamer installations on fedora 20 #600
  • Changing the skin in the options SHOULD be permanent. #598
  • Zoneminder requires SElinux disabled on RHEL & derivatives. #593
  • Editing control settings on a monitor should probably try to kill any running zmcontrol #590
  • 1.28 missing dependency on debian jessie #581
  • LibVLC MJPEG stream slows down #571
  • %EV% in EMAIL_BODY in E-mail options send still video #569
  • Add documentation for EMAIL_BODY variables #568
  • 3S PTZ #566
  • Live view wrong socket name #563
  • V4L1 Support removal? #558
  • feature-h264-videostorage compile errors #553
  • zmc -m 1 crashed, signal 6 #540
  • Attempt to assign buffer from a NULL pointer #538
  • Please recommend ffmpeg settings for best video quality #536
  • Modect Mode(Active) - How to revert from alarm to idle #509
  • Update v1.27.99.0. #503
  • Docker Container Broken #498
  • Nordmark IP camera #483
  • Release v1.28.0 #467
  • Let's make a new website #446
  • Zoneminder, Onvif CPU and RTSP capture #431
  • Right memory settings to capture 1080p cameras #425
  • Startup problem on Ubuntu #424
  • Feature Request: Support for digest authentication over RTSP #399
  • Install Zm V1.27.0 on Linux Gentoo x64 systemd #396
  • Missing Dependencies #368
  • Error "AVOutputFormat does not name a type AVOutputFormat *of;" #340
  • Add the ability to force RTSP over TCP in ffmpeg cameras. #323
  • limited maximum path length for the device path prevents use of some by-id names #301
  • Stream acquired via RTSP/FFMPEG won't recover from connection loss - "Unable to read packet from stream 0" #299
  • Invalid response status 501: Method Not Implemented #298
  • Invalid SOS parameters for sequential JPEG #279

Merged pull requests:

v1.28.0 (2014-10-18)

Full Changelog

Implemented enhancements:

  • Migrate completely to C++ #265
  • All of the Config table shouldn't be written in Configure::write #192
  • Translation stuff done, please pull in and test... #72

Fixed bugs:

  • zms crashes due to monitor not running. #468
  • Flat Skins Export Functions missing $ #455
  • unexpected } in console.php #354
  • incomplete path to arp in zoneminder/skins/classic/views/monitorprobe.php causes probe code 127 failures #271
  • Minor errors when either OPT_MAIL, OPT_MESSAGE, or OPT_UPLOAD are not set #34

Closed issues:

  • Travis Build failing due to build issues with ffmpeg master #520
  • 'zmfilter.pl' exited abnormally, exit status 9 #516
  • Get the script on alarm feature working #515
  • cmake installation on Arch Linux creates extraneous lib/perl5/... and share/man/... directories #514
  • ZM Gui Stopped SU Syntax Error #512
  • Error using log filter #504
  • fps drop in latest snapshot 1.27.99 #495
  • mysql missing field error after update #494
  • Emails not including video when I add %EV% #487
  • Cameras don't show remotely #484
  • ZM Gui Stopped SU Syntax Error #482
  • Airlink101 AIC500 mjpeg stream #481
  • When a monitor's size is changed, the zone does not resize with it. #477
  • .. #472
  • Just A Note When Compiling #471
  • firefox on windows not load all monitors in montage view #470
  • Default to FLAT Skin #466
  • zmlinkcontent.sh chown and chmod on symlink instead of content directory #463
  • Cannot compile Zoneminder on CentOS 6.4 #461
  • Video is not attached to e-mail anymore zm 1.27 #460
  • Video Branch
  • Log Ajax loading oldest to newest #450
  • '@' in password of a remote camera makes things go wrong #443
  • Current code segfaults #439
  • Crashing under Arch Linux #437
  • Email Montage view on schedule #436
  • question
  • Cannot Compile #423
  • seg in nph-zms/loadEventData atoi #417
  • ffmpeg problem #414
  • Minor fixes ? for zmtrigger and mobile skin #410
  • Misleading Config Dump #402
  • Call to undefined function fixdevices() #401
  • Option to execute arbitrary script for each event. [$100 awarded] #400
  • Zoneminder without Analysation #398
  • Viewing 31 monitors in montage #379
  • flat theme usability / Layout issues #378
  • Undefined index: filter in /usr/share/zoneminder/skins/zmc/views/filter.php #369
  • docker install not working #366
  • Events are not being reported to table on main index page #364
  • PatternFly for design commanality and improved user experience #363
  • Radio buttons rendering in events replay in flat skin #356
  • Pick a git branching strategy #350
  • Compile directive ZM_CGIDIR is not interpreted correctly #347
  • 736516 - FTBFS: zm_image.cpp:2991:165: error: __attribute__\(\_\_target\_\_\("sse2")) is invalid #345
  • zmcamtool isn't installed #344
  • Overload Frame Ignore Count has no function #337
  • preclusive zones calculated twice #336
  • Build issue - In function `matroska_decode_buffer' #335
  • High Load with Low CPU usage #326
  • AUTH_TYPE=remote not working in 1.26.4 #324
  • Filter / Purge And Delete not running #321
  • /root/zoneminder_1.26.4-1_amd64.deb not created #260
  • 721161 - depends on ffmpeg which is going away #100
  • 694131 - FTBFS against libav 9 #98
  • Request: Better API/Remote control #23

Merged pull requests:

v1.27.0 (2014-03-15)

Full Changelog

Implemented enhancements:

  • Change help text of source "Maximum FPS" and "Alarm Maximum FPS" to note that this should only be used on analog cameras #273
  • Make zmpkg.pl 'better' #272
  • Enhance security by creating SELinux policies. #248
  • Update wiki page please? #91
  • Better ffmpeg Version Checking #31
  • Proposed: Enable purgewhenfull filter by default #332
  • Exportable Camera Configs #86

Fixed bugs:

  • Vivotek cameras, ultra slow FPS. #204
  • Script to remove auto-generated files #112
  • zm_mpeg no longer uses correct ffmpeg API's #83
  • Not all options in Monitors/add.ctp are saved to the database #13
  • Flat skin needs window widths fixed #331
  • Configuration gets broken in database after crash #239
  • zmc crashes after a few minutes of usage in 1.26.4 #237

Closed issues:

  • Apache using private /tmp space #307
  • zmtrigger.pl crashes, which keeps Monitors in alarm state. #295
  • SQL-ERR using Timeline after executing Filter matching on string with whitespace #291
  • zm_signal.cpp crashing signal 11 Segmentation fault #288
  • Zoneminder no longer builds when using -DZM_NO_FFMPEG=ON #285
  • Can't to use chinese #278
  • jquery is embedded inside export_functions.php #274
  • Implement live streaming of H264 camera streams #176
  • Support non-embedded password challenge #33
  • libvlc source type not working in Ubuntu 12.04.3 #330
  • zmupdate.pl InnoDB conversion silent failure #320
  • Release v1.27.0 [$100 awarded] #315
  • Default skin is flat, can't switch to classic. ?skin doesn't help #313
  • make failure #304
  • Fix 'remote' AUTH_TYPE #296
  • Use libcurl for http(s) authentication with remote cameras [$400 awarded] #238

Merged pull requests:

v1.26.5 (2013-12-16)

Full Changelog

Implemented enhancements:

  • ZoneMinder domain / website / email #225

Fixed bugs:

  • Post shmget problem due to *code* not shmmax/shmall #226
  • SQL error when "pre event image count" >150 or so due to insufficient ZM_SQL_LGE_BUFSIZ #222
  • 'asm' operand has impossible constraints #219
  • ipv6 support #210
  • RTSP decoding errors in 1.26.4 [$450 awarded] #221
  • The Prev "<+" button does not work #32

Closed issues:

  • Strict subs error? #262
  • PHP depreciating #229
  • Add a feature to monitor camera(s) availability #228
  • Release 1.26.4 #202
  • 631969 - 2 problems with options screen #106
  • 657620 - Path issues for js scripts #102
  • Support http digest authentication for IP camera access #30

Merged pull requests:

v1.26.4 (2013-10-08)

Full Changelog

Implemented enhancements:

  • Configuration options should be handled in the model, not the controller #191
  • Travis CI automatic building #168
  • Switch h264 feature branch to track the modern branch #167
  • Add redhat specific files to source tree #115
  • Performing count() in SQL is slower than in PHP #2

Fixed bugs:

  • New WebUI displays horizontal scroll bar with 100% width #169
  • syntax error, unexpected $end on line 16 in LiveStreamHelper.php #147
  • Readme.fedora contains incorrect references #145
  • Bandwidth cookie issues #143
  • Monitor image invalid when monitor not enabled #140
  • Monitor image size too small #139

Closed issues:

  • MJPEG without cambozola.jar on modern browsers including Linux ones #198
  • Ability to hide all 'controls' and menus #171
  • strace on zma gives "timer_gettime....... = -1 EINVAL Invalid argument" #170
  • Add ability to zms or use the segmenter to play back h264 video either directly or transcoded #166
  • I can delete multiple events at once. #137
  • I can view logs #135
  • I can update system config / options #134
  • I can change the order of monitors #132
  • When a new version is available, I am alerted #130
  • Bandwidth is updated on the UI after chaning it #129
  • I can change the bandwidth #128
  • I can delete events #126
  • I can view monitor streams individually #125
  • 667428 - ftbfs with GCC-4.7 #99
  • 707411 - FTBFS: zm_local_camera.cpp:742:49: error: invalid conversion from '__u32 {aka unsigned int}' to 'v4l2_buf_type' #97
  • Change in monitor setup requested. #19

Merged pull requests:

v1.26.3 (2013-09-10)

Full Changelog

Fixed bugs:

  • syntax error near unexpected token `5.6.0' #118
  • Must modify zmupdate whenever the zm release number is incremented #114

Merged pull requests:

v1.26.2 (2013-09-06)

Full Changelog

Implemented enhancements:

  • Update zmupdate to look at the github repo for the latest version #109

Fixed bugs:

  • 666980 - hash authentication broken in update #105

Closed issues:

  • 1.26.1 didn't get bumped from 1.26.0 #113
  • Migrate FAQ from ZoneMinder Wiki to GitHub Wiki #110

Merged pull requests:

v1.26.1 (2013-09-06)

Full Changelog

Fixed bugs:

  • Make and configure files are not in v1.26.0 #107

v1.26.0 (2013-09-05)

Full Changelog

Closed issues:

  • AM is deprecated in automake-1.13 onwards #94
  • CVE-2013-0232 #93
  • CRITICAL

Merged pull requests:

  • Fix "Can't stat : No such file or directory" message #95 (knnniggett)
  • Update getBrowser() to match IE10 #92 (knnniggett)
  • Update zmupdate.pl.in to give option to convert to InnoDB tables #84 (knnniggett)

v1.26-beta.3 (2013-08-28)

Full Changelog

Fixed bugs:

  • libjpeg turbo errors during make #52

Closed issues:

  • configure.ac checking for libavcore incorrectly #64

Merged pull requests:

v1.26-beta.2 (2013-08-15)

Full Changelog

Implemented enhancements:

  • Updated Hungarian translation #35

Fixed bugs:

  • 1.26 Beta does not install SkyIPCam7xx.pm Control Script #38

Closed issues:

  • Store video in a *video* format #40

Merged pull requests:

v1.26-beta.1 (2013-08-13)

Full Changelog

Implemented enhancements:

  • Scripts should only be loaded on the pages they're needed #15

Fixed bugs:

  • Control Types always none using source Ffmpeg #16
  • No PTZ control option when adding a new monitor #4
  • Monitors/index.ctp Undefined offset error #1

Closed issues:

  • Please Add my code for 0-23Hour 0n/off Zone Operation #24

v1.25 (2013-04-12)

* This Change Log was automatically generated by github_changelog_generator